High pitch noise

I have a 2004 Yukon Denali that I purchased new a couple of months ago. Since the first day I have had it when I am cruising around 45 mph or more there is a high pitch noise that can be heard. It is especially apperent when driving under a bridge. I cannot figure it out. The dealer looked at it and could not find anything. Does anyone els have this problem? It almost sounds like wind noise from the mirrors. Any help would be appreciated.
